[Intussusception in children and adults].

J Bouckaert1, A Barillari, E Van Renterghem

  • 1Algemeen Ziekenhuis Maria-Middelares, Gent.

Acta Chirurgica Belgica
|September 1, 1990
PubMed
Summary

Intussusception, a condition where one part of the intestine slides into another, requires careful radiological examination for underlying causes like Meckel's diverticulum. Air insufflation may offer a safer reduction method.
